Block 664038

beb88a579d78822feb664f45cfb9f1298cae76ca3cf236f0a784749a340f6f0b
Transactions2
Height664038
Confirmations4908686
TimestampSun, 12 Apr 2015 21:25:55 UTC
Size (bytes)722
Version2
Merkle Root2adf20627a46482d2cb86a3f6895a95e808dcdb9669910248bce4f2b2908a4b8
Nonce231948
Bits1c4cdf51
Difficulty3.330146161946285

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
4908686 Confirmations80.02 FTC